Quality Engineer

Location: Oxfordshire

Contract: Full-time Permanent

Salary: £40,000 - £50,000 per annum

We're seeking an experienced Quality Engineer to play a key role in maintaining and improving quality standards across our clients' manufacturing operations. This is a hands-on, technically focused role, working closely with manufacturing, customers, and suppliers to ensure robust inspection, compliance, and continuous improvement.

What You'll Be Responsible For

  • Acting as the main quality interface with customers and suppliers, resolving quality issues effectively
  • Supporting manufacturing teams by identifying quality shortfalls and driving corrective actions
  • Training operators in inspection techniques, equipment use, and quality standards
  • Managing and improving the measurement and test equipment (M&TE) calibration system
  • Setting and controlling adjustable inspection equipment for production use
  • Translating customer quality requirements into clear manufacturing and inspection documentation
  • Creating and maintaining Quality Control Plans / LTQRs for customer projects
  • Producing inspection reports, trend analysis, and quality performance data
  • Managing non-conformances and customer complaints using structured problem-solving methods (8D, 5 Whys)
  • Preparing and submitting customer quality documentation packs
  • Carrying out system, process, and supplier audits, including reporting and recommendations
  • Recommending and supporting improvements to inspection methods, quality processes, and equipment

What We're Looking For

Essential

  • Minimum 5 years' recent experience as a Quality Engineer or in a closely related role
  • Strong understanding of inspection techniques and quality assurance methods
  • Ability to interpret complex mechanical engineering drawings and apply appropriate measurement methods
  • Experience producing accurate inspection reports and quality documentation
  • Strong communication skills with the ability to train and support operators
  • Experience managing projects and liaising with customers and suppliers
